- The distance between Elat’Ma, Russia and Merida, Mexico is approximately 10,403 km or 6,465 mi.
- To reach Elat’Ma in this distance one would set out from Merida bearing 25.6° or NNE and follow the great circles arc to approach Elat’Ma bearing 135.4° or SE .
- Elat’Ma has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b) whereas Merida has a tropical wet and dry/ savanna climate with dry winters (Aw).
- Elat’Ma is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ome whereas Merida is in or near the subtropical dry forest biome.
- The average annual temperature is 21.7 °C (39.1°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 23.9 °C (43°F) more in Elat’Ma.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to truly hyperoce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 363.7 mm (14.3 in) less which is equivalent to 363.7 l/m² (8.93 US gal/ft²) or 3,637,000 l/ha (388,819 US gal/ac) less. About 5/8 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 33.3° lower in Elat’Ma than in Merida.
